Plastikon Recalls Milk of Magnesia Unit Dose Cups for Microbial Contamination

Plastikon Healthcare LLC is recalling specific lots of Milk of Magnesia unit dose cups because they failed bioburden testing for Total Aerobic Microbial Count.

Plain-English summary

Plastikon Healthcare LLC is voluntarily recalling 1,433 cases of Milk of Magnesia USP, 2400 mg/30 mL, 30 mL unit dose cups. The affected product is packaged in 100-count cartons of 10 trays x 10 unit dose cups and is labeled for institutional use only. The specific lots involved are 19027D and 19027E, with an expiration date of 07/21.

The recall was initiated because the product failed bioburden testing for Total Aerobic Microbial Count, indicating microbial contamination. The product was distributed nationwide in the USA through one distributor.

Institutional users should check their inventory for the affected lot numbers and stop using the product. Consumers who may have obtained this product should contact their healthcare provider or the recalling firm for further instructions.
